Conveyor Oven Used for Curing Sealant

Grieve has released the No. 892, a 500°F electrically heated belt conveyor oven currently used for curing sealant on filters.

Grieve has released the No. 892, a 500°F (260°C) electrically heated belt conveyor oven currently used for curing sealant on filters. Workspace dimensions of this oven measure 18" × 32" × 26". Nichrome wire heating elements provide 36 kW of power, while a 1,500-cfm, 1½-hp recirculating blower provides vertical downward airflow to the workload.

The oven has an 18" open-belt loading zone and a 24" open unloading zone. Features include a 12" insulated, unheated entrance vestibule; a 32" insulated heat zone with recirculated airflow; and a 12" insulated, unheated exit vestibule. Additional features include a 1" × 1" × 12” stainless steel flat wire conveyor belt with a ¼-hp motor drive, variable from 0.6 to 11.7 ipm, 4" insulated walls and aluminized steel interior and exterior. The oven also has an integral leg stand with casters.

Controls on the No. 892 include a digital indicating temperature controller, a 10"-diameter circular chart recorder and an SCR power controller.
